Vernon Business Demolition Begins Today

Apr 3, 2017 | 7:57 AM

Work will begin today to take down two city-owned buildings in downtown Vernon.

The former New Delhi Restaurant and Open Learning buildings will be demolished over the next 10 weeks, starting off with two weeks of removing hazardous materials.

Brett Bandy, the city’s real estate manager, says a Lower Mainland company will be in charge of the project.

He says everything will be recycled through a grinder set up at the landfill.

Bandy says the material will be used by the landfill at a layer of cover.

He says the city bought the properties in order to extend 25th Avenue with 27th Street some day.

That will be based on traffic needs.

For now, the area will be used as a parking lot.
